性能监测

Jmeter-》influxDB 存储 -》Grafana 展示


image.png

https://hub.docker.com/r/grafana/grafana

image.png

$ docker run -d  --name=grafana --network grafana -p 3000:3000 grafana/grafana:6.6.2 

http://localhost:3000/login

image.png

账号密码都是admin 修改密码后为influxdb123
image.png

添加地址:http://influxdb:8086

最后点击save&test


image.png

想查看到底influxdb的ip 可以使用

docker exec -it influxdb sh
# cat /etc/hosts
127.0.0.1   localhost
::1 localhost ip6-localhost ip6-loopback
fe00::0 ip6-localnet
ff00::0 ip6-mcastprefix
ff02::1 ip6-allnodes
ff02::2 ip6-allrouters
172.21.0.2  9dbd6362049f

172.21.0.2

image.png
image.png

去网站https://grafana.com/grafana/dashboards/5496 找已经做好的dashboards
去复制id

image.png

点击manage 点击import
输入id 点击好几次load 显示如下


image.png

选择db Measurement name是一个表


image.png

点击import
显示如下的页面
image.png

此时 监听器的配置已经好了,

现在就是需要Jmeter接入

jemter线程组中添加一个后端监听器, 修改为influxdb


image.png
image.png

请求后 页面刷新就有记录 可以关注记录的时间


image.png

想看看错误的


image.png
image.png
image.png

去查一下数据库把


image.png
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容